The two House of Representatives of the United States finally launched the 2023 National Defense Law (NDAA), which was concluded.In favor, 11 votes opposed, and then passed this bill of nearly 858 billion US dollars.The amount of this bill is 45 billion US dollars than the budget proposed by the US President Biden, and it is also a record high of 80 billion US dollars than the previous fiscal year, which is a record high.

However, this bill covers a wide level. For example, the U.S. military can raise a salary of 4.6%, can provide the funds required by R & D purchase weapons and machine ships.Integrated into some provisions of the Taiwan Policy Act passed on September 14, which was passed on September 14.These provisions include authorized the U.S. State Council from 2023 to 2027 to provide "Foreign Militch Financing (FMF) project, which provides Taiwan from Taiwan to more than 2 billion US dollars for free military aid each year.And to accelerate the sales of Taiwan military sales, it shall not be delayed on the grounds of parcel sale, and a training plan shall formulate a training plan to help Taiwan improve the defense capabilities.

However, on the 20th, the US Congress announced the two -court version of the Omnibus Act's Omnibus Act, which provided a maximum of 2 billion US dollars in Taiwan for unpaid military aid each year without being included in the annual funding.According to the Ministry of Foreign Affairs, the National Defense Authorization Law and Delivery Law are carried out at the same time in different committees. We will continue to communicate with friends and administrative departments of Congress to gradually implement the initiative of the authorization law in the future.

Regarding the authorization Law, the bill still authorizes the US president to create a "regional contination library" for Taiwan.Obtain $ 1 billion of equipment each year from US military reserves.In addition, the bill also gives Taiwan the same treatment as the Major Non-Nato Allies, which can give priority to the US "excess defense supplies".In addition, the bill still mentioned in the "Sense of Congress" partly that holding a joint military exercise with Taiwan is an important factor in improving the level of combat reserve, calling on the invitation of the Taiwan Navy to participate in the Pacific Military exercise of the 2024 Rim.
